1. Sedans: Sedans are commonly used for passenger transportation and small cargo delivery. They are known for their fuel efficiency and maneuverability in urban areas. Sedans are ideal for transporting individuals or small groups of people.
2. Vans: Vans are versatile vehicles that can be used for various purposes, including passenger transportation, cargo delivery, and mobile services. They come in different sizes and configurations, offering ample space for both passengers and cargo.
3. Trucks: Trucks are widely used for transporting large quantities of cargo over long distances. They come in different body types, such as flatbeds, box trucks, and refrigerated trucks, to accommodate various types of cargo.
4. Buses: Buses are designed for mass transportation of passengers. They are commonly used for public transportation, school transportation, and group tours. Buses come in different sizes and seating configurations to accommodate different passenger capacities.

Providing ground transportation in remote areas comes with its own set of challenges. One of the main obstacles is the vast geographical spread of rural communities, which can make it difficult to establish efficient transportation routes and schedules. Additionally, the lack of infrastructure, such as well-maintained roads and bridges, can hinder the smooth operation of ground transportation services.
Another challenge is the limited demand for transportation services in sparsely populated rural areas. This can make it economically challenging for transportation providers to offer frequent and affordable services, leading to potential gaps in accessibility for residents.
